(article our america) Embraced racial diversity in cuba (cubanidad, idea of a cuban identity) Writings provided hope and unity (writings spoke to all social/economical classes and got everyone on the same page) To build a raceless and classless society in a free cuba. Past revolutions failed because cuba didn"t have unity and each racial group was ghting for something di erent. Independence would be achieved when everyone united as one cuba. Doesnt want people in cuba that aren"t proud of their cuban/indigenous/african roots (embrace cuban identity) Spanish used race as a divider we must overcome this divider to overcome the spanish.
